Our Model in Numbers

CWC LA schools rank in the top 14% of all LAUSD schools in English and in the top 13% in math.

In English, CWC LA schools perform 47% higher than LAUSD and 26% higher than the state of California.

In math, CWC LA schools perform 68% higher than LAUSD and 39% higher than the state of California.

CWC Silver Lake in Numbers

CWC Silver Lake is a racially and socioeconomically diverse school that strives to be representative of our surrounding communities.

  • 72% of students identify as Black, Asian or Pacific Islander, Hispanic/Latinx, Native or Indigeneous 72% 72%
  • 55% of families qualify for free or reduced price lunch 55% 55%

Our staff have on average 7 years of experience.

  • 100% of staff participate in weekly professional development 
  • Many staff and school leaders have been at CWC for several years

Annual Surveys

As a way to measure family involvement and satisfaction, our school conducts annual caregiver and staff satisfaction surveys. These surveys serve as critical indicators of how well the school is serving the needs of all families. We constantly work to achieve high response rates from families. Some examples below:

Across CWC LA 

  • 97% of families stated that CWC provided a safe and healthy environment during COVID.
  • 87% of families believe their school strongly values the diversity and background of all children and families.
  • 94% of staff report that their work is quite meaningful or extremely meaningful to them. 
  • 89% of staff have strong or quite strong feelings of belonging.

CWC Silver Lake TK-8

  • 100% of TK-5 staff and 87% of 6-8 staff say the working environment is somewhat positive, quite positive or extremely positive.
  • 95% of staff say they believe their school will improve in the future. 
  • 85% of families believe strongly or quite strongly that their child is learning to work with others who are different from them. 
  • More than 80% of families report that their school handles difficult conversations about topics related to power and privilege quite well or extremely well.
